- http://175.24.133.176:3885/local-window-installation-companies1859
 - 
					
Looking to upgrade your home with new windows? Trust the expertise of our Window Installation Experts for top-quality service and professional installation.
 -  Joined on 
2025-10-29  
Block a user
	
			
				Sort